Java 101

Learn the language that powers most Android apps as you create 2D graphics and games

Type: Mon-Fri (2hr/day over 1 wk) 
Price: £199   Age: 9-12, 13-17
Suits: Beginners to Java, but with at least drag-and-drop experience

Learn the basics of object-oriented programming (OOP) by building games in Greenfoot Java. This fast-paced course allows relative beginners to jump straight into building complex programs. You’ll learn the principles of programming in an object-oriented way. Using OOP means you can jump straight into game development quickly, but pick up important programming knowledge and concepts along the way. Java is the most used language to build Android apps, so this this is a great simple introduction for aspiring app developers.

  • 10 hours direct tuition + 10 hours self-paced projects
  • Max 8 students per class
  • Tech Camp certified tutor
  • Access to our support forum
You'll learn how to:
  • Apply basic programming concepts to Java
  • Design programmes using 2D graphics
  • Implement collision detection, scores and moving objects
  • Understand what object-oriented programming is about
  • Make grid-based and 'Snake' games
Class Requirements:
  • Mac or Windows PC
  • Webcam & Broadband Internet
  • Speakers & Microphone or Headset